Zendaya’s Sultry Balmain Wet-Look Dress at Venice Film Festival Was Sculpted to Perfection

Whenever Zendaya steps on the red carpet, you can always count on a showstopping look. Thanks to her expert stylist Law Roach, and her own undeniable presence, Zendaya arrived at the Venice Film Festival premiere for Dune looking incredible in every sense of the word. This might be Zendaya’s best look yet, with her sultry, wet-look dress courtesy of Balmain. The detail of Zendaya’s custom Balmain dress is exceptional. It featured a sculpted piece of caramel-coloured leather that gave off a wet-look appearance and perfectly hugged the star’s body. “The bespoke leather gown was crafted using an exact model of the star’s bust, taking full advantage of the Balmain atelier and the house’s artisanal tradition,” the brand said in a press statement. The Moment Princess Diana’s Wedding Dress Designer Knew Her Life Was Forever Changed

Image Source: Getty via Bettmann Kensington Palace’s summer exhibition Royal Style in the Making is an exquisite look at the craftsmanship behind the royal family’s most memorable gowns. With a focus on dresses worn by Princess Diana, Princess Margaret, and Queen Elizabeth The Queen Mother, one of the most exciting parts of the exhibition are the exclusive interviews with some of the most decorated royal couturiers. Elizabeth Emanuel, along with her partner David Emanuel, cocreated Diana’s iconic 1981 bridal gown, and the designer shared the moment she knew her life was forever changed.
